Advocacy Organizations
  • Maryland Developmental Disabilities Council The Council works for the inclusion of individuals with developmental disabilities in their schools and communities through policy work, grants, and by leveraging funds.
  • Maryland Coalition for Inclusive Education (MCIE) MCIE offers legal advocacy, professional training, and resources on inclusive education.  A resource if you are having difficulty having your child included in the general education classroom in the neighborhood school.
  • Maryland Disability Law Center The Maryland Disability Law Center is Maryland’s Protection and Advocacy Agency. As well as providing legal work on behalf of people with disabilities, they offer some excellent publications, including Special Education: Rights and Wrongs.
  • The Arc of Maryland A statewide organization that advocates on behalf of individuals with mental retardation and other developmental disabilities, the Arc has some wonderful programs including the Ask Me Project, the Personal SPACE Curriculum, and the Partners in Policymaking Program.
